Motor Cortex
A part of the cerebral cortex concerned with devising, supervising, and enacting movements done by choice.
Left Side Of The Brain
Refers to the left hemisphere of the brain, which is typically associated with logical reasoning, analytical skills, and language processing.
Limb Movements
Physical actions or gestures involving the arms, legs, hands, or feet, often in relation to locomotion or expression.
Cerebral Cortex
The outer layer of the cerebrum in the brain, involved in various high-level brain functions such as sensation, voluntary muscle movement, thought, reasoning, and memory.
